Antony revealed that one Manchester United teammate pleaded with him to remain on the club before he accomplished his deadline-day transfer to Real Betis.

Antony, who United signed from Ajax for £82m in 2022, was frozen out of Ruben Amorim’s first-team squad and spent the second half of last season on loan at Betis.

And despite a powerful return with the Spanish side, Antony was told he still had no future at Old Trafford, spending the summer living in a hotel and training away from his teammates.

But despite the club and the player’s desire for a fresh start, Antony was made to attend until deadline day with a purpose to complete a £21.65 million everlasting move back to the Spanish club.

Speaking about his difficult final chapter in England, the Brazilian namechecked Matheus Cunha, who joined United that summer from Wolves, as a helpful friend through the trying few months.

And Antony said that his fellow countryman Cunha even tried, in vain, to persuade the winger to remain on at United before his departure.

‘I didn’t work for anyone there, just for myself,’ he told Spanish publication AS when asked about his summer.

‘I used to be with my dad and I had friends too, like Matheus Cunha who’s playing there. Now I feel much stronger, there are things that remain prior to now.

‘Matheus Cunha wanted me to play there with him, however the situation was already very difficult. I’m very keen on him.’

Antony also lifted a lid on his strained relationship with Amorim, saying: ‘I didn’t talk much with Rúben Amorim, there wasn’t much contact.

‘That’s his decision for me to coach individually. But it surely needed to be respected.

‘It was very hard, but when I’m going through things like that in life I all the time remember essentially the most difficult things I went through within the favela, for instance.

‘You may have to be persistent, I used to be doing my job to arrange for this moment.’

Antony is yet to register a goal contribution in La Liga since his return to Betis, although he did rating and assist when the Spanish side drew 2-2 with Nottingham Forest in last month’s Europa League clash.
